统一身份认证
  1. RestfulApi
统一身份认证
3.0
  • 3.0
  • 公开接口
    • 3.0接口说明
    • OpenAPI
      • 概述
      • 1.人员管理
        • 批量获取人员数据
        • 获取单个人员数据
        • 添加单个人员数据
        • 修改单个人员数据
        • 删除单个人员数据
        • 批量获取人员照片
        • 获取单个人员照片
        • 基本代码
        • 人员类型代码
        • 组织机构代码
      • 2.服务管理
        • 获取服务列表数据
        • 批量删除服务数据
        • 获取单个服务数据
        • 添加单个服务数据
        • 修改单个服务数据
        • 删除单个服务数据
        • 获取服务列表数据(LDAP)
        • 批量删除服务数据(LDAP)
        • 获取单个服务数据(LDAP)
        • 添加单个服务数据(LDAP)
        • 修改单个服务数据(LDAP)
        • 删除单个服务数据(LDAP)
        • 返回属性代码
        • 黑白名单标签代码
      • 3.资源管理
        • 图像资源
      • 获取TOKEN
      • DEMO
    • 登录过程接口
      • CAS协议-登录接口
      • CAS协议-票据验证接口
      • 登出接口
      • 用户身份切换
      • SAML1.1协议-登录接口
      • SAML1.1协议-票据验证接口
      • 单点登出接口
    • RestfulApi
      • 第一步 获取tickets
        POST
      • 第二步 获取ST
        POST
      • 第三部获取用户信息
        GET
  1. RestfulApi

第三部获取用户信息

GET
http://127.0.0.1:8080/cas/serviceValidate
获取用户信息
示例curl
curl --location 'http://127.0.0.1:8080/cas/serviceValidate?ticket=ST-5647158-e56e5d6a1f864556355807d8bcf9446db9584fa&service=http%3A%2F%2F127.0.0.1%3A8080%2Fcas%2Fgmis%2Flogincas.aspx'

请求参数

Query 参数
ticket
string 
第二步返回的st
可选
示例值:
ST-5647158-e56e5d6a1f864556355807d8bcf9446db9584fa
service
string 
可选
此项值为URLEncoder格式
示例值:
http%3A%2F%2F127.0.0.1%3A8080%2Fcas%2Fgmis%2Flogincas.aspx

示例代码

Shell
JavaScript
Java
Swift
Go
PHP
Python
HTTP
C
C#
Objective-C
Ruby
OCaml
Dart
R
请求示例请求示例
Shell
JavaScript
Java
Swift
curl --location --request GET 'http://127.0.0.1:8080/cas/serviceValidate?ticket=ST-5647158-e56e5d6a1f864556355807d8bcf9446db9584fa&service=http%3A%2F%2F127.0.0.1%3A8080%2Fcas%2Fgmis%2Flogincas.aspx'

返回响应

🟢200成功
text/html
Body
object {0}
示例
<cas:serviceResponse xmlns:cas='http://www.yale.edu/tp/cas'>
    <cas:authenticationSuccess>
        <cas:user>zhaojiahao</cas:user>
        <cas:attributes>
            <cas:ic_number>身份证号</cas:ic_number>
            <cas:log_username>用户名称</cas:log_username>
            <cas:employee_number>学工号</cas:employee_number>
        </cas:attributes>
    </cas:authenticationSuccess>
</cas:serviceResponse>
修改于 2024-11-27 03:38:07
上一页
第二步 获取ST
Built with